Try paying off student loans with a two-step process. Start by making the minimum payments of each loan. The second step is applying any extra money you have to your highest-interest-rate loan and not the one with the biggest balance. This will cut back on the amount of total interest you wind up paying.

Defaulting on your loans is not freedom from repaying it. The federal government can get back this money in a few different ways. They can take this out of your taxes or Social Security. It is also claim 15 percent of all disposable income. You could end up worse off that you were before in some circumstances.

How long is your grace period between graduation and having to start paying back your loan? For Stafford loans, it should give you about six months. Perkins loans often give you nine months. Make sure to contact your loan provider to determine the grace period. Make certain you are aware of when your grace periods are over so that you are never late.

Make sure you understand your repayments requirements. If paying back the loan will be an issue once you complete school, consider signing up for graduated payments. Your payments tend to be smaller and slowly rise as you hopefully earn more.

Pay off your different student loans in terms of their individual interest rates. Go after high interest rates before anything else. Use extra funds to pay down loans more quickly. There are no penalties for early payments.
